New Colombian Single Origin Release: La Suiza

La Suiza – Café de Mujer from Colombia

We’re excited to introduce La Suiza, our newest washed process single origin coffee. It is grown in the lush region of Caldas, Colombia, in the temperate tropics that allows for a continuous year long grow season. This release comes from our producing partners at Samaria, and we had the honor of visiting the La Suiza farm in person last September to witness the harvest firsthand.

La Suiza offers a sweet and floral profile with a bright citrus acidity and a long, juicy finish. In the cup, expect notes of panela, caramel, and orange peel, balanced by a rich chocolate base and a delicate complexity that keeps you coming back for another sip.

La Suiza is also known as Café de Mujer, or the women's coffee. This lot is grown and managed by two sisters who inherited their father’s farm and continued on in his legacy. Their dedication to sustainable farming and exotic varietals, like Tabi, has turned the farm into a standout example of quality and resilience in the region.

Grown at 1,500 masl, this coffee is sun-dried for 24 hours and carefully washed to preserve its clarity and character. It’s a shining example of what’s possible when tradition meets innovation allowing for the crucial role of women to lead the way in specialty coffee.
